Sandip Joshi, Bharatiya Janata Party candidate and Adv Abhijit Wanjari, candidate of Mahavikas Aaghadi on Thursday filed their nomination papers separately, along with their supporters and leaders with Divisional Commissioner Dr Sanjeev Kumar. The show of strength from both the sides was visible. Supporters and workers of BJP thronged premises of Commissionerate. Though it was peaceful, the excitement was quite visible in BJP camp.
 
Before reaching Divisional Commissionerate, Joshi and all the Party leaders reached Samvidhan Square where they garlanded the statue of Dr Babasaheb Ambedkar. Earlier, he paid visit to the residence of Union Minister Nitin Gadkari to take his blessings. First time there was quite a good show of strength by the Mahavikas Aaghadi for its candidate Adv Abhijit Wanjari. All the bigwigs of Congress, Nationalist Congress Party and Shiv Sena came together for the filing of nomination papers of Adv Wanjari. There was no chaos experienced during both the processions. Both came in equal strength. Sudhir Mungantiwar told mediapersons, Graduates’ Constituency is BJP’s traditional seat and this time too the Party would clinch victory. When BJP contests any election, it fights as a party and this constituency is no exception. Chandrashekhar Bawankule said, “BJP will win this election with better margin. The Party works with full strength and it will do in the same way in this election too. Every single worker of the Party has already on the field.”
 
Pravin Datke pointed out, “The point that is being promoted by Congress that it declared the candidate quite early doesn’t carry weight. Earlier also Dr Baban Taywade contested the elections, same claims were made by that party. Everybody knows the history. Whatever he has done was directionless and lack of focus. It is BJP’s constituency. We know how to reach people and people too have become habitual of us. We have not only made registrations quite early but also made contact to every single person.” Same kind of claims were made from the camp of Mahavikas Aaghadi too. Balasaheb Thorat expressed confidence over the victory of Adv Abhijit Wanjari. He said, “For the first time in the history of Graduates’ Constituency, all the three parties have come together in support of Congress candidate. This is not mere physical joining but all have vowed to work together with full force. This time we will break BJP’s constituency and make them bite the dust.”
 
 
BJP will retain the seat: Sandip Joshi
 
“Our senior leaders Nitin Gadkari, Devendra Fadnavis have shown faith on the common party worker like me which can happen in BJP only. From a corporator to Mayor whatever responsibilities Party has bestowed upon me I tried to give justice to my work. Graduate constituency is the stronghold of BJP as persons like Bachharaj Vyas, Gangadharrao Fadnavis, Nitin Gadkari, Anil Sole kept unfurling the Party’s flag in this constituency. This time too we will retain the seat. All my leaders Sudhir Mungantiwar, Chandrashekhar Bawankule are with me along with all the party workers. With their support and backing of voters, I shall register a comfortable victory,” asserted Sandip Joshi, BJP candidate for Graduate constituency.
 
‘We will break the 58 years old tradition’
 
“We will break the 58-years old tradition of winning the seat by BJP. This time there are several advantages on our side. All three parties-- Shiv Sena, Congress and NCP are together. I have been in university politics since 2002 and have well acquaintance with all the district all over State. I have established the connect with the voters of this constituency.
 
Secondly, the Government has done re-registration of the voters because of which nobody can be able to do tampering with the voters list. I have reached all the voters twice since the declaration of my name in March. It is afterall upto the voters whom to vote. We can’t force them but we will not leave any stone unturned in appealing them,” pointed out Adv Abhijit Wanjari.
